Microstructure and Mechanical Properties of As-cast Mg-4Al-4Si-0.75Sb Magnesium Alloy

Abstract
Mg-4Al-4Si-0.75Sb(AS44-0.75Sb)(mass fraction/%) magnesium alloys were prepared by the gravity casting.Microstructure and mechanical properties at room temperature of the as-cast AS44-0.75Sb alloy were investigated.The results show that the as-cast microstructure consists of α-Mg matrix,β-Mg17Al12 phase,Mg2Si phase and Mg3Sb2 phase;the addition Sb of 0.75 results in the formation of Mg3Sb2 phase with high melting-point,the morphology of skeleton-like primary Mg2Si phase can be modified significantly and becomes refinement Chinese script Mg2Si.The hardness HV of alloy is 65.9,yield strength,ultimate tensile strength and extension percentage are about 136.4MPa,172.3MPa and 3.3% respectively.The fracture forms of the alloy is quasi-cleavage brittle fracture.
